FAQ - Ongoing 6 x 6 Exchange.

Q: How do I participate?

A: A sign-up sheet is posted near the end of the month, for the
following month, entitled/subjected: 6 x 6 sign-ups for
_________ (month).



Q: What is the protocol?

A: You will be assigned a partner who has also signed up for
that month.
Your next step is to contact your partner off-list, and exchange
information
a} Real name if using an alias, Snail Mail address.
b} Color preference, if you have one.
c} Yarn types can also be discussed with your partner, although
the general preference has been worsted weight, aka DK, and
acrylic or an acrylic blend (for allergy and washability reasons)



Q: Are all squares 6 x 6?

A: Yes. Swatching can help you achieve this measurement goal.
The recommendation is that, realizing that no one is perfect, it
is better for your squares to be slightly smaller, rather than
larger than 6 x 6.



Q: Are squares knit or crochet?

A. Either or both. This decision is up to the maker, not the
recipient.



Q: My squares are done, now what?

A: Send them to your partner. Email your partner offlist and
tell them they're on their way. You may also post at rcty: 6 x
6 sent.



Q: I have received my squares, now what?

A: Post at rcty: 6 x 6 received. Also, it is recommended that
you also email your partner.



Q: A situation has arisen... what to do?

A: If you cannot meet your obligation, please let your partner
know as soon as possible. Also, do inform the management team
asap. Arrangements can be made to accomodate everyone.



Q: Am I automatically included in the exchange once I've signed
up?

A: NO. You'll need to sign up each and every month that you
wish to be included. (this way, one can 'drop-out' when
necessary, and re-join when you are ready.)


Any other questions can be directed to the newsgroup rcty, under
the subject 6 x 6 questions.
